Transaction 8fa867592cac8570f589f83aa18bfde74b072b81af780041c53a8ee3ca94bf74

2 Input
2 Outputs
  • 8fa867592cac8570f589f83aa18bfde74b072b81af780041c53a8ee3ca94bf74:0
  • value  73366
    address  1KEVR4stWnmCTioQ52wBve4LYX49Au6rWv
  • 8fa867592cac8570f589f83aa18bfde74b072b81af780041c53a8ee3ca94bf74:1
  • value  1000016
    address  3JKiDvZMxVwAVArkopQ6aro1YgZeZxsMb6